Overview

ANDERSON POWER PRODUCTS®, a wholly owned subsidiary of IDEAL INDUSTRIES, Inc., is an industry leader in the design and manufacture of electrical power connectors. Anderson Power Products partners with leading edge companies to create innovative connector designs that leverage contact technology and high power expertise to provide superior value to the power electronics industry. Applications include leading edge technology and next generation power requirements in industries such as alternate energy (wind, solar, fuel cell), datacenter and server power supply design and electrical distribution, electric vehicles, LED lighting, and battery charging.

Responsibilities

The Senior Sales Engineer plays a pivotal role in engaging customers within a designated vertical market. Tasked with identifying and nurturing product development opportunities, this role focuses on presenting cutting-edge solutions and fostering relationships to drive growth. With a primary focus on the Datacom sector, the Senior Sales Engineer collaborates with internal and external stakeholders to deliver innovative products that meet customer needs.

 

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Cultivate new and existing design wins by engaging with potential customers, pinpointing applications for company products, with a primary emphasis on expanding presence in the Datacom market.
  • Identify and qualify opportunities for both existing and custom power connectors/products, collaborating with both internal and customer engineers to ensure successful delivery.
  • Assess new customers and markets while aiding in the development and introduction of new products to meet evolving industry demands.
  • Maintain a keen awareness of product development activities within the Datacom sector, coordinating with Regional Sales Managers to optimize resource deployment and maximize closure rates.
  • Establish and nurture technical relationships with Datacom customers at various organizational levels, fostering rapport and understanding.
  • Support Regional Sales Managers, Manufacturer’s Sales Representatives, and Distributors, ensuring alignment with revenue and profit objectives through targeted technical support.
  • Provide technical assistance to sales representatives and distributors, particularly within the Datacom market segment.
  • Act as a representative at industry trade shows and events to showcase company offerings and network with potential clients.
  • Collaborate with Regional Sales Managers to follow up on Datacom marketing leads, identifying and pursuing product development opportunities.
  • Maintain a robust pipeline of Datacom and Telecom projects, aligning with company objectives.
  • Gather, analyze, and integrate competitive intelligence for strategic decision-making at regional and headquarters levels.
  • Manage technical inquiries from existing and potential customers, providing comprehensive support throughout the sales process.
  • Conduct training sessions for sales representatives and distributors on product features, benefits, and applications within the Datacom domain.
  • Participate in cross-functional project teams as needed to drive business objectives.
  • Fulfill any additional job-related duties as assigned.

Qualifications

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ering (electrical or mechanical) or equivalent.
  • 5+ years of field sales experience in industrial product sales, or a combination of education and experience.
  • Prior experience in connector sales/applications is highly desirable.
  • Proven ability to interact with customers across various levels and functions.
  • Experience in consultative technical sales utilizing established methodologies.
  • Proficiency in sales reporting and analysis.
  • Demonstrated success in cold-calling potential customers.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ills in English.
  • Strong business acumen, analytical prowess, and attention to detail.
  • Quick adaptability to technical information and business processes.
  • Exceptional interpersonal skills and the ability to work effectively in diverse teams.
  • Results-oriented with a proactive approach to meeting deadlines and achieving business objectives.
  • Willingness to travel domestically and internationally, up to 50%.
